How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Copper Canyon?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Copper Canyon 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,548 | $909 | $5,913 |
Copper Canyon 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,982 | $1,238 | $6,320 |
Copper Canyon 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,416 | $1,639 | $3,300 |
Copper Canyon 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,477 | $2,525 | $6,830 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Copper Canyon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Copper Canyon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Copper Canyon is $1,851.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Copper Canyon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Copper Canyon is a 1,945 square feet unit starting from $1,463 at Eastbank River Walk.
What is the average size for Copper Canyon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Copper Canyon is currently at 615 sq ft.
